Chapter 11: Electrical System Upgrades - Section Map

Chapter 11 is the electrical foundation for the rest of a high-performance mobile-audio system. It explains where voltage is won, where it is lost, and how to distinguish a wiring problem from a charging-capacity problem before random parts get added.
